ABOARD THE STEVE IRWIN – Conservationists are sending up a
helicopter to search for tuna fishing boats in the Mediterranean
that might be harvesting the fish illegally.
Activists aboard the boat the Steve Irwin, owned by the
U.S.-based Sea Shepherd Conservation Society, have been searching
the waters under the Libyan no-fly zone, but are now heading out so
the helicopter can search.
The chopper, which is housed in a hangar aboard the boat, will
take off around 11:00 a.m. local time (0900GMT) Sunday. A smaller,
faster sister ship, the Brigitte Bardot, is also scouting for
illegal fishermen.
The stock of bluefin tuna is being rapidly depleted. The
activists want to cut the nets of boats they believe are fishing
illegally, freeing the fish.
